About Barbara Gisel Design
Barbara Gisel Design is a full-service design firm offering residential, commercial, and hospitality design as well as interior architecture to a diverse clientele throughout the United States, Europe and China. In each project undertaken, we strive to reflect the client's distinctive style, while providing unique solutions to their needs and supporting their vision with a fresh, creative approach

What Is the Cost of Living Near Philadelphia?

Understanding the cost of living near Philadelphia is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Barbara Gisel Design.
Philadelphia's Cost of Living Index is approximately 101.2 (1.2% more expensive than US average; 4.2% more than PA average). Major historic city, housing varies by neighborhood but can be high in Center City. SEPTA. When planning your budget based on a salary from Barbara Gisel Design,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$1,400 - $2,200+ A significant portion of Barbara Gisel Design sal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$150 - $250 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$96 (SEPTA TransPass monthly)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$430 - $630 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$400 - $750+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$390 - $730+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,866 - $4,566+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
